The theme of this master’s dissertation analyzes the “Perception and Psychology of Color and its Attractiveness in Fashion”. In the fashion industry, where visual identity and emotional connection are central to consumer engagement, color stands out as a powerful psychological and strategic element. This study explores the perception and psychology of color in fashion marketing, analyzing how individual hues influence emotions and purchasing behavior. Color can be one of the most important characteristics to impulse customers to buy certain products. This research investigates how demographic factors (mainly gender and age) shape color preferences and emotional associations. To assess these variables, a structured questionnaire was developed to evaluate over a hundred participants’ perceptions and psychological responses to specific colors in fashion-related contexts. The goal was to uncover how different demographic groups interpret and react to colors, and how these insights can inform more effective brand communication and visual identity strategies.
